Why Send a Thank You Message?
Did you host an event recently? Showing gratitude is always a good idea.
A simple thank you for attending wording can go a long way. It acknowledges your guests' time and effort.
It's about more than just good manners. It strengthens relationships and leaves a positive lasting impression.
Who Should You Thank?
Think about everyone who contributed to your event's success.
This includes:
- Guests who attended
- People who sent gifts
- Volunteers who helped
- Speakers or performers
- Sponsors or donors
Don't forget anyone who played a role, big or small. A little appreciation matters.
When Should You Send Thank You Messages?
Timing is important. Aim to send your thank you messages soon after the event.

As a general guideline:
- Within 2-3 days for small events
- Within 1-2 weeks for larger events like weddings
The sooner, the better. It shows you're thinking of your guests while the event is still fresh in their minds.
How to Deliver Your Thank You Message
Consider the type of event and your relationship with the recipient.
Here are some options:

- Handwritten note: More personal and thoughtful, ideal for close friends and family.
- Email: A good balance of formality and convenience, suitable for professional events.
- Phone call: A personal touch, appropriate for close relationships or significant contributions.
Choose the method that feels most genuine and appropriate.

A sincere thank you message doesn't have to be long or complicated. Here are the key elements:
- Start with a greeting: Address the recipient by name.
- Express your gratitude: Clearly state what you're thankful for.
- Mention the event: Remind them of the specific occasion.
- Add a personal touch: Share a specific memory or detail.
- End with a closing: Offer a warm farewell.

Thank You Message Examples for Different Events
The wording of your thank you message should be tailored to the specific event.
Wedding Thank You Messages
Express gratitude for their presence and any gifts received.
Here are some examples:
- "Thank you for celebrating our wedding with us! Your presence made our day even more special."
- "We were so touched that you traveled to be with us on our wedding day. Thank you for your love and support."
- "Thank you for the generous gift! We will cherish it as we start our lives together."
Birthday Party Thank You Messages
Acknowledge their presence and any birthday gifts.
Here are some examples:
- "Thank you for making my birthday so special! It was great to celebrate with you."
- "I had a wonderful time at my birthday party, and it was all thanks to you! Thank you for coming."
- "Thank you for the thoughtful birthday gift! It was exactly what I wanted."

Baby Shower Thank You Messages
Express appreciation for their support and gifts for the baby.
Here are some examples:
- "Thank you for celebrating our baby shower with us! We're so grateful for your support."
- "Thank you for the adorable gift! We can't wait to use it when the baby arrives."
- "Your presence at our baby shower meant the world to us. Thank you for sharing in our joy."
Graduation Party Thank You Messages
Acknowledge their support and any graduation gifts.
Here are some examples:
- "Thank you for celebrating my graduation with me! Your support means the world to me."
- "Thank you for the generous graduation gift! It will help me as I start my next chapter."
- "I was so happy to have you at my graduation party. Thank you for sharing in my accomplishment."
Corporate Event Thank You Messages
Express gratitude for their attendance and participation.
Here are some examples:
- "Thank you for attending our conference! We hope you found it informative and valuable."
- "We appreciate you taking the time to join us at our company event. Your presence made it a success."
- "Thank you for your participation in our workshop. We value your contributions."
Funeral or Memorial Service Thank You Messages
Express gratitude for their support and condolences.
These are often sent to those who sent flowers, food, or offered assistance.
Here are some examples:
- "Thank you for your kind words and support during this difficult time. Your presence at the service meant a lot to us."
- "Thank you for the beautiful flowers. They brought comfort to our family."
- "We appreciate you thinking of us during our time of grief. Thank you for your support."
General Event Thank You Messages
These can be adapted for any type of gathering.
Here are some examples:
- "Thank you for attending! It was great to see you there."
- "We really appreciate you spending your time with us."
- "Your presence made the event even more special."

Personalizing Your Thank You Messages
Generic thank you messages can feel impersonal. Take the time to add a personal touch.
Here are some tips:
- Mention a specific moment: "I especially enjoyed our conversation about..."
- Reference a gift: "The [gift] was so thoughtful, and I can't wait to use it."
- Acknowledge their effort: "We know you traveled a long way to be here, and we truly appreciate it."
A little personalization goes a long way in making your message feel sincere.
Mistakes to Avoid
While sending a thank you message is always appreciated, there are some common mistakes to avoid.
- Generic messages: Avoid sending the same message to everyone.
- Typos and grammatical errors: Proofread carefully before sending.
- Late delivery: Send your messages as soon as possible.
- Forgetting someone important: Double-check your list of recipients.
